I feel that the inauguration on January 12, by the prime minister of Gnien il-Familja at the entrance to Qala should not go unnoticed. The local council, ably led by its popular mayor Paul Buttigieg, has converted an ugly dumping site into a marvellous pleasure park.
The project also includes a club house which incorporates public toilets, a fully equipped gymnasium, dressing rooms, showers and a large foyer, all tucked in beneath the adjacent training ground of Qala St Joseph FC. Architect Edward Scerri has ensured that its rustic layout blends well with its environs.
